EEA: average CO2 emissions from new cars and new vans in Europe increased in 2018

Green Car Congress

According to provisional data published by the European Environment Agency (EEA), the average CO 2 emissions from new passenger cars registered in the European Union (EU) in 2018 increased for the second consecutive year, reaching 120.4 g CO 2 /km in 2018. Audi Brussels to produce exclusively e-tron quattro SUV, battery packs; A1 production moving to Spain

Green Car Congress

As of 2018, Audi Brussels will produce exclusively the commercial version of Audi’s e-tron quattro battery-electric SUV ( earlier post ). The plant will also produce its own battery packs. Audi unveils e-tron FE05 for new Formula E season

Green Car Congress

Because of the new electric racers’ greater range, the drivers will compete with only one race car for the first time. Since the batteries now have the capacity to last the entire 45-minute race distance, the mandatory car change during the race has been eliminated. Volkswagen Group China, JAC and SEAT sign new deal advancing e-mobility in China

Green Car Congress

Spain-based SEAT, a member of the Volkswagen Group, signed a Memorandum of Understanding with Volkswagen Group China and Anhui Jianghuai Automobile Group Corp., Under the agreement, all parties will leverage their technology and product strengths to develop a battery electric vehicle platform for production at JAC Volkswagen.
